Pebble\u003c\/strong\u003e (\u003cstrong\u003ePolished Black Tourmaline Crystal Palm Stone\u003c\/strong\u003e).\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eWhere Does Black Tourmaline Come From?\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Tourmaline can be found in various localities around the world such as Sri Lanka and the USA.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eBrazil is the biggest source of Tourmaline in the world, where it is famed for being mined from the\u003cstrong\u003e Minas Gerais\u003c\/strong\u003e region.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This particular piece was sourced from \u003cstrong\u003eMadagascar\u003c\/strong\u003e.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eWhat Is Black Tourmaline Made Of? \u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eTour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e is a\u003cstrong\u003e boron silicate mineral\u003c\/strong\u003e that contains traces of iron, magnesium and titanium, which scientists speculate are the cause of its signature black colour.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eTourmaline Minerals\u003c\/strong\u003e are incredibly versatile, and can occur in many colours such as green, pink, and red (\u003cstrong\u003ePink Tour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003eRed Tour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e varieties are called \u003cstrong\u003eRubellite\u003c\/strong\u003e). \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e most famous variety of \u003cstrong\u003eTourmaline Stone\u003c\/strong\u003e is \u003cstrong\u003eBlack Tour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e, also referred to as \u003cstrong\u003eSchorl\u003c\/strong\u003e.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eBlack Tourmaline \u003cstrong\u003eBlack Tour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e, creating the unique stone \u003cstrong\u003eGarnet in Black Tour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eTourmaline Special Properties: Pyroelectric And Piezoelectric \u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Tourmaline is special in that it is both \u003cstrong\u003epyroelectric\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003epiezoelectric\u003c\/strong\u003e: this means that it has the power to generate electrical fields of energy, like Quartz.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eWhen charged by either heating it or rubbing it, Tourmaline becomes polarized and can attract or repel dust particles.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eBlack Tourmaline History\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Tourmaline has been present in many cultures worldwide for millennia.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eShamans of ancient civilisations, including Native American people, used Tourmaline as a protective \u003cstrong\u003etalisman\u003c\/strong\u003e to ward off negative energy.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In the 1700s, Tourmaline was regularly shipped to the Netherlands from Sri Lanka under the name 'turmali' or 'toramalli', a Sinhalese word meaning 'something small from the Earth'.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e'Turmali' was a broad word used to describe many different stones of varying colours, but was most commonly used to describe \u003cstrong\u003eZircon\u003c\/strong\u003e.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eEventually, the Dutch realised that this mineral was entirely different to Zircon, and in 1794, it finally was designated as 'Tourmaline', with its name derived from the original Sinhalese.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e popularity of Tourmaline exploded in the 1800s, when famed mineralogist \u003cstrong\u003eGeorge Kunz\u003c\/strong\u003e introduced it to jeweller Tiffany and Co, where it became a highly prized commodity.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e black variety of Tourrmaline also gained a new name, \u003cstrong\u003eSchorl,\u003c\/strong\u003e after being discovered in tin mines in the German town of the same name (now known as Zschorlau). \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eBlack Tourmaline Crystal Healing Properties\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eExhibiting a highly cleansing aura,\u003cstrong\u003e Black security, strength, and protection on both a physical and psychic level.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eHow Hard Is Black Tourmaline? \u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cmeta charset=\"utf-8\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eBlack Tourmaline\u003c\/strong\u003e measures 7 to 7.5 on the \u003cstrong\u003eMohs Scale of Mineral Hardness\u003c\/strong\u003e, which means that it is a durable, relatively \u003cstrong\u003ehard mineral\u003c\/strong\u003e resistant to scratching, but care should still be taken not to damage the crystal surface. \u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eBlack
